The Red Tiger Lotus (Nypmhaea Zenkeri) is an African stagnant water plant that is easy to keep and is widely used in aquariums. It is a relatively easy beginner-friendly plant, and is one of the few aquarium plants that can easily still grow red leaves in low lighting conditions.
